The size of Port Sorell is approximately 9.8 square kilometres. There are 8 parks, covering nearly 5.9% of the total area. The population of Port Sorell in 2016 was 2022 people. By 2021 the population was 2221 showing a population growth of 9.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Port Sorell is 60-69 years. Households in Port Sorell are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Port Sorell work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 77.80% of the homes in Port Sorell were owner-occupied compared with 74.60% in 2016.
